Output 7526356ba172b17134a14de02027bb070198dd704738fe0056e5cf1bb87506cb:1

value
189652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 553f2c8ebbc351b3178ec660c9a332c76fc38de8 OP_EQUAL
address
39Tm3G1B8A4oj7GXEabu17aoG8UQJF2Tmu
transaction
7526356ba172b17134a14de02027bb070198dd704738fe0056e5cf1bb87506cb
spent
true